""On The Nature And Treatment Of Stomach And Urinary Diseases"" is a medical book written by William Prout in 1840. The book provides a comprehensive overview of the nature and treatment of diseases related to the stomach and urinary system. It covers various topics such as the anatomy and physiology of the digestive and urinary systems, the causes and symptoms of different diseases affecting these systems, and the different treatment options available. The book also includes case studies and practical advice for doctors and patients. Prout's work is considered a significant contribution to the field of medicine and is still relevant today.
